Boston trades: Rajon Rondo and Jeff Green
New Orleans trades: Jrue Holiday and Tyreke Evans
Boston does this to truly begin their rebuild with Holiday and Smart at the helm.
New Orleans does this as an upgrade at PG and getting Jeff Green as the starting SF

Devil's advocate. I don't like this for Boston, while the rest of you don't like it for the Pelicans. Boston has a clear downgrade at point guard. They also have a significant downgrade from Green to Evans, and quite frankly, Evans has been a disappointment since his rookie year in SAC. If it is a money issue, then BOS could just let Rondo walk at season's end and run with Smart, which may be a better option than keeping Holiday and paying him more than he's worth. So I don't see any logical reason for the Celtics to do this.

Over the last few years the Pellies have added Holiday, Evans, Anderson, and Gordon (I know Gordon was signed earlier, but just go with it) to pair with Davis. Holiday was acquire at too high a cost, but he's been the only guy that seemed to fit really well with Davis last year.
It's hard to imagine the Pellies walking away from Holiday at this stage... they'd have to be infatuated with Rondo, and there's no evidence of that.
For Boston it makes sense IF (A) they think they a 1 or 2 years from being a playoff team, (B) they don't think Smart is a PG in the long-run, (C) they think Rondo is going to walk in FA, and (D) they can't get a blue chip prospect for Rondo in another trade... that's a lot of ifs.
